Brazil's Supreme Court Elects Next Chief Justice, Moraes to Serve as Deputy

Edson Fachin, who annulled former president Lula's corruption convictions, will lead Brazil's Supreme Federal Court during the critical 2026 presidential election, influencing legal disputes, experts say.

  • On Wednesday, Brazil's Supreme Federal Court elected Edson Fachin for a two-year term starting September 29, succeeding Luis Roberto Barroso.
  • Under the court's seniority rule, the vice-president of the Supreme Federal Court, role, succeeds Luis Roberto Barroso after his two-year term.
  • The plenary of the Supreme Federal Court voted symbolically to elevate Fachin, who earned support from all 10 justices, with Barroso praising `someone with Your Excellency's moral and intellectual quality.`
  • Fachin will oversee the Supreme Federal Court during Brazil's 2026 presidential election, with Alexandre de Moraes serving as vice-president, shaping future judicial decisions.
  • His presidency will shape judicial rulings in the 2026 race, and observers including investors, foreign governments, and the Supreme Federal Court will monitor his leadership closely.

Minister Edson Fachin, a full professor at the Federal University of Paraná (UFPR), will be the president of the Supreme Federal Court (STF) between 2025 and 2027, according to the result of the election held in the session this Wednesday (13). The vice-president will be Minister Alexandre de Moraes. The inauguration of both takes place on September 29, and the other leaders will be elected subsequently.
